02-07-2013, 07:04 PM #15
Re: Yanmar Diesel " Tick in engine" / John Deere 2320
The tractor was delivered back this morning.
Great!
Were due to have measureable snow fall overnight.
Dealeronly found a belt with a 1" section of rubber missing making noise but no valve lifter problem or issues.
The engine still has a faint ticking sound or lifter noise most likely due to the solid lifters in the motor.
I guess I am not going to be concerned about it.
It is running terrific.
Ran it for 40 minutes clearing snow in the road and driveway after work and it is running just fine.
